Cell line name P4E6
Accession CVCL_2677
Resource Identification Initiative To cite this cell line use: P4E6 (RRID:CVCL_2677)
Comments Part of: Cancer Dependency Map project (DepMap) (includes Cancer Cell Line Encyclopedia - CCLE).
Genetic integration: Method=Transduction; Gene=UniProtKB; P03126; Human papillomavirus type 16 protein E6.
Genetic integration: Method=Transduction; Gene=UniProtKB; P00552; Klebsiella pneumoniae transposon Tn5 neo.
Transformant: NCBI_TaxID; 333760; Human papillomavirus type 16 (HPV16).
Derived from site: In situ; Prostate; UBERON=UBERON_0002367.
Disease Prostate carcinoma (NCIt: C4863)
Species of origin Homo sapiens (Human) (NCBI Taxonomy: 9606)
Sex of cell Male
Age at sampling Age unspecified
Category Transformed cell line
